Hex head sleeve anchors are fasteners with a hexagonal head and an expandable sleeve, providing a secure and durable attachment to concrete and masonry surfaces. These anchors are commonly used in construction and infrastructure projects to secure structural elements, machinery, and equipment to concrete and masonry surfaces. The hex head design allows for easy and secure installation, making them suitable for heavy-duty applications where a high-strength connection is essential.

In the design and engineering process, computer-aided design (CAD) software is used to create detailed drawings and models of anchor bolts. CAD allows engineers to visualize the anchor bolt placement, analyze stress points, and simulate various load scenarios to ensure the bolts meet safety and performance standards. CAD design also enables precise customization of anchor bolts to fit specific project requirements, taking into account factors such as material strength, corrosion resistance, and installation method.
